Important
An upcoming change to Windows, included in the April 2026 Windows Server update, the default Kerberos encryption type is changing from RC4 to AES-SHA1.
File shares hosting FSLogix containers that aren't upgraded to AES-SHA1 might have access issues after this change is applied. To avoid disruption, complete the upgrade to AES-SHA1 before installing the update.
Customers who have already upgraded to AES-SHA1 aren't affected.
For more information, see the FSLogix blog: Action required: Windows Kerberos hardening (RC4) may affect FSLogix profiles on SMB storage.
Note
- Internet Explorer 11 desktop application ended support for certain operating systems. The Java RuleEditor relies on Internet Explorer 11.
- Java Rule Editor has been retired as of February 11, 2025 and is no longer supported. Please review the feature deprecation page for additional information.
The Java Rule Editor is a standalone tool and allows specific URLs or applications to be assigned to a specific installed version of Java.
